COMMISSIONER JOHNS | SYDNEY, 24 JUNE 2019 |
Application for approval of the Nestle Australia Limited Victorian Confectionery Agreement 2018-2021.
[1] An application has been made for approval of an enterprise agreement known as the Nestle Australia Limited Victorian Confectionery Agreement 2018-2021 (the Agreement). The application was made pursuant to s.185 of the Fair Work Act 2009 (the Act). It has been made by Nestle Australia Limited T/A Nestle. The Agreement is a single enterprise agreement.
[2] I am satisfied that each of the requirements of ss.186, 187 and 188 as are relevant to this application for approval have been met.
[3] The “Automotive, Food, Metals, Engineering, Printing and Kindred Industries Union” known as the Australian Manufacturing Workers’ Union (AMWU) and the Communications, Electrical, Electronic, Energy, Information, Postal, Plumbing and Allied Services Union of Australia, being bargaining representatives for the Agreement, have given notice under s.183 of the Act that they want the Agreement to cover them. In accordance with s.201(2) I note that the Agreement covers the organisations.
[4] The Agreement is approved and, in accordance with s.54 of the Act, will operate from 1 July 2019. The nominal expiry date of the Agreement is 24 November 2021.
